You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@airflow.apache.org by GitBox <gi...@apache.org> on 2022/04/22 17:29:06 UTC

[GitHub] [airflow] RNHTTR opened a new issue, #23174: Some links in contributor's quickstart table of contents are broken

RNHTTR opened a new issue, #23174:
URL: https://github.com/apache/airflow/issues/23174

   ### What do you see as an issue?
   
   In `CONTRIBUTORS_QUICK_START.rst`, the links in the table of contents that direct users to parts of the guide that are hidden by the drop down don't work if the drop down isn't expanded. For example, clicking "[Setup Airflow with Breeze](https://github.com/apache/airflow/blob/main/CONTRIBUTORS_QUICK_START.rst#setup-airflow-with-breeze)" does nothing until you open the appropriate drop down `Setup and develop using <PyCharm, Visual Studio Code, Gitpod>`
   
   ### Solving the problem
   
   Instead of having the entire documentation blocks under `Setup and develop using {method}` dropdowns, there could be drop downs under each section so that the guide remains concise without sacrificing the functionality of the table of contents.
   
   ### Anything else
   
   I'm happy to submit a PR eventually, but I might not be able to get around to it for a bit if anyone else wants to handle it real quick.
   
   ### Are you willing to submit PR?
   
   - [ ] Yes I am willing to submit a PR!
   
   ### Code of Conduct
   
   - [X] I agree to follow this project's [Code of Conduct](https://github.com/apache/airflow/blob/main/CODE_OF_CONDUCT.md)
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1129213935

   I split it into separate pages to make it nicer. I think the duplication is useful - as mostly people focus on the IDE they know best. If you have power-users who do not need IDEs. they don't need QUICK conributor's guides.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1129277603

   Not yet on main :) need an approval for #23762 and they will close this one when merged :)


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] ashb comm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
ashb comm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1129265457

   @RNHTTR Do Jarek's changes (now on main) fix this do you think? Can we close this now?


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1130058212

   In this case - absolutely. But I guess we can do it as next step.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1129703376

   Yeah @RNHTTR , any improvments proposals/input there are most welcome :).


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1106748313

   Some good ideas. We might to redo some of the Breeze docs once we finish #12282 . Breeze will get simpler to use and more powerful after the rewrite so some of the content here might be reshuffled at least or rewrritten 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] RNHTTR comm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
RNHTTR comm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1106732834

   Also, isn't breeze agnostic to a contributor's code editor? Maybe breeze should have its own header section without being embedded in the drop down so it doesn't get repeated a few times.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] ashb comm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
ashb comm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1129690302

   > Not yet on main :) need an approval for #23762 and they will close this one when merged :)
   
   🤦🏻 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] RNHTTR commented on iss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
RNHTTR commented on issue #23174:
URL: https://github.com/apache/airflow/issues/23174#issuecomment-1130028956

   > Yeah @RNHTTR , any improvments proposals/input there are most welcome :).
   
   Sure, I'll have a look today. Would it make sense to migrate all the docs from .rst to markdown?


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


[GitHub] [airflow] potiuk closed issue #23174: Some links in contributor's quickstart table of contents are broken

Posted by GitBox <gi...@apache.org>.
potiuk closed issue #23174: Some links in contributor's quickstart table of contents are broken
URL: https://github.com/apache/airflow/issues/23174


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: commits-unsubscribe@airflow.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org